Pain Management during Ultrasound Guided Transvaginal Oocyte Retrieval – A Narrative Review
Transvaginal oocyte retrieval (TVOR), done for the purpose of assisted reproduction can instigate enormous pain and therefore requires adequate analgesia with the least adverse effects.
